–UPSET–No. 16 Pittsburgh 69, No. 5 Georgetown 60. Coming off of the escape at home to UConn, many people are now claiming G’Town to be a bit of a fraud. Roy Hibbert managed 12 and 10, but was rather ineffective for the Hoyas, whose lone highlight was Jonathan Wallace’s half court buzzer beater. The real problem for JT3’s crew was their laziness on defense; Pitt was open for 3s left and right. And I was really impressed with the Pitt student section in this one. They showed up big time (like they almost always do).
–No. 3 Kansas 85, Oklahoma 55. I was talking with Marco from Storming the Floor shortly before this game began and I mentioned my hopes that Oklahoma would keep the game interesting until halftime. Yeah, they couldn’t even keep it worthwhile through the first under 16:00 timeout. So dominant, yet I still can’t put them better than No. 3 in my BlogPoll (coming tomorrow!). Oh yeah: Best start for this program since the fabled season where KU went down to eventual champion Arizona.

Gonzaga 92, Pepperdine 57. Zags are now 13-4, but the only formidable test in the entire conference is St. Mary’s. Austin Daye (a name to remember) had 19 in the win for Gonzaga and Jeremy Pargo had eight assists and six steals.
